NJAC hosts its Annual Emancipation Day Open House Commemoration
The National Joint Action Committee (NJAC) will be hosting its Annual Emancipation Day Open House on Emancipation Day (Saturday 1 August, 2009) from 4:00 pm at NJAC Headquarters, # 40 Duke St. PO.S.
This commemoration is a Thanksgiving in the form of an Open Day Extravaganza at NJAC Headquarters, # 40 Duke Street, Port of Spain. The admission is free to the public.
There will be a cultural rally with calypso, dance, steelband music, drumming and other performing arts. In addition, there will be an art display and a film/video exhibition of documentaries relevant to the process of Emancipation.
This Emancipation, NJAC has chosen the theme “Light a Candle, Light a Deya, or Beat a Drum” as it strives toward ensuring that Emancipation Day is celebrated in every home.
The function is a component of a larger programme of rallies which will take place throughout the nation in various communities including: Belmont, Marabella, La Brea, Mayaro, Sangre Grande, and Matura/Toco. For further information, Tel: 623-5470 / 658-4094.
